Recognizing Effective Irrigation Systems



Different Irrigation approaches exist, recognizing effective Irrigation systems is essential for maximizing water use in farming. Reliable Irrigation encompasses modern technologies and strategies designed to deliver water directly to crops in a controlled way, decreasing waste and optimizing productivity. Traditional techniques, such as wrinkle and flooding Irrigation, frequently cause considerable water loss through dissipation and drainage. On the other hand, modern systems, consisting of drip and sprinkler Irrigation, allow for targeted application, guaranteeing that plants get the accurate amount of water needed for growth.


Farmers have to examine aspects such as dirt type, crop requirements, and environment conditions when choosing a watering system. In addition, the combination of smart modern technologies, like moisture sensing units and automated controls, can further enhance effectiveness. By embracing reliable Irrigation techniques, farming stakeholders can conserve water resources, decrease expenses, and advertise lasting farming, inevitably adding to the strength of farming systems in the face of environment modification.

Water Preservation Techniques



As water deficiency comes to be an increasingly pushing issue, the adoption of advanced Irrigation strategies becomes an essential technique for promoting sustainable agriculture. These techniques include drip Irrigation, which supplies water straight to plant roots, reducing dissipation and drainage. In addition, rain harvesting systems capture and shop rainfall for later use, maximizing water availability. Soil moisture sensors better boost water conservation by providing data-driven insights on Irrigation demands, enabling for accurate water application. Moreover, mulching helps retain soil moisture and decreases the requirement for regular Irrigation. By carrying out these water preservation strategies, farmers can considerably lower water use, lower functional expenses, and contribute to environmental sustainability, guaranteeing that farming methods remain sensible despite climate challenges.

Enhancing Water Conservation



While water shortage poses a substantial obstacle to farming, enhancing water preservation practices can lead to more sustainable farming approaches. Executing effective Irrigation systems, such as drip and lawn sprinkler, allows farmers to provide water straight to plant roots, reducing wastage. These technologies not just conserve water but additionally reduce energy expenses linked with pumping and circulation.


Taking on rainwater harvesting methods enables farmers to record and store rainfall for future use, decreasing dependence on groundwater and surface area water resources. Crop turning and cover cropping can additionally boost soil health and wellness, improving wetness retention and reducing the need for added Irrigation.


Education and training for farmers on finest methods in water monitoring are necessary for maximizing these benefits. By prioritizing water conservation, farming stakeholders can much better adapt to the effects of climate modification while cultivating durability in food see here manufacturing systems. Eventually, these approaches add to a much more lasting agricultural landscape.
